Who Are Jonathan Owens and Simone Biles?
Jonathan Owens – Rising Star in the NFL
Jonathan Owens has carved out a name for himself in professional football through sheer persistence. Undrafted and underestimated, he fought his way into the league with grit and determination.
He’s not just playing the game—he’s proving a point.
Simone Biles – The Gold Standard of Gymnastics
Simone Biles is, quite simply, a legend. With multiple Olympic gold medals and a legacy that continues to redefine gymnastics, she represents excellence at the highest level.
But beyond the medals, she’s known for her mental strength, discipline, and authenticity.
